A series of large-scale Indian Air Force (IAF) exercises are slated to take place across India’s northeastern territories from November to January, as indicated by recent Notices to Airmen (NOTAMs). This strategic military activity will span areas adjacent to the borders with China, Bhutan, Myanmar, and Bangladesh, highlighting a reinforced commitment to national security in this sensitive geographical zone. The IAF has meticulously planned the exercise schedule, with the first set of NOTAMs covering November 6 and 20. Amidst swirling rumors, U.S. President Donald Trump has publicly refuted allegations that he approved military strikes targeting Venezuela. The White House has dismissed these reports as ‘false and misleading,’ asserting that any decisions regarding military action would be officially communicated by the President. When asked directly about authorizing strikes in Venezuela, Trump responded with a clear ‘no.’ This statement comes after reports surfaced suggesting imminent strikes on Venezuelan military installations, a claim the White House deemed unsubstantiated.
